South Florida Heat Wave Warning
Description
South Florida braces for a brutal heat wave with temps soaring into the mid to upper 90s and feeling like 105-110 degrees thanks to stubborn humidity and a high-pressure system. Afternoon storms are scarce, leaving little relief as lows stay stubbornly warm in the 70s to 80s. Miami’s already flirted with record highs, and with heat stress risks peaking from late morning to mid-afternoon, everyone — especially kids, seniors, outdoor workers, and pets — should stay hydrated, take breaks, and watch for signs of heat illness.
